💡 What Is an IndusInd Forex Card?

An IndusInd Forex Card is a prepaid travel card offered by IndusInd Bank, one of India's leading private sector banks. It is designed for travelers who need a secure, convenient, and cost-effective way to carry foreign currency while traveling abroad. The card is available in multiple currency options—including USD, EUR, GBP, SGD, AUD, CAD, and more—and can be loaded with the desired amount before your trip.

📚 Balance Check Methods

IndusInd Bank offers multiple ways to check the balance on your Forex Card. Each method has its own advantages, and the best choice depends on your location, internet access, and personal preference.

📧 SMS Balance Check

How it works: Send an SMS with the format BAL to 5676766 from your registered mobile number. You will receive an SMS reply with your available balance.

Best for: Quick checks when you have mobile network coverage but no internet.

💻 Online (Internet Banking)

How it works: Log in to IndusInd Bank's internet banking portal. Navigate to the Forex Card section, select your card, and view the balance and transaction history.

Best for: Comprehensive account management, including transaction history and reload options.

📱 Mobile App

How it works: Download the IndusInd Mobile App (available on iOS and Android). Log in with your credentials, go to the Forex Card section, and view your balance instantly.

Best for: On-the-go checking with a user-friendly interface and additional features like card blocking and reload.

🏦 ATM Balance Inquiry

How it works: Insert your Forex Card into any ATM that accepts Visa or Mastercard (depending on your card network). Select "Balance Inquiry" and enter your PIN. The balance will be displayed on the screen.

Best for: When you are already at an ATM and need to check your balance before withdrawing cash.

📞 Customer Care

How it works: Call IndusInd Bank's 24/7 customer care number (1800-270-0000 or the international number provided with your card). After verifying your identity, the representative will provide your balance.

Best for: When you have questions or need assistance beyond a simple balance check.

📣 WhatsApp Banking

How it works: If you have registered for IndusInd Bank's WhatsApp banking service, you can send a message to the official number and request your balance. Check the bank's website for the latest WhatsApp banking number and instructions.

Best for: Quick, convenient checks without downloading a separate app.

Step-by-Step Guide for Each Method

Below are detailed instructions for each of the balance check methods mentioned above.

SMS Balance Check

  1. Open the SMS app on your mobile phone.
  2. Create a new message.
  3. Type BAL followed by a space and the last 4 digits of your IndusInd Forex Card number. For example: BAL 1234.
  4. Send the message to 5676766 from your registered mobile number.
  5. You will receive an SMS reply from IndusInd Bank containing your available balance in the loaded currency.

Online (Internet Banking)

  1. Visit the IndusInd Bank internet banking portal (https://www.indusind.com).
  2. Log in using your user ID and password.
  3. Navigate to the Forex Card or Travel Card section.
  4. Select your registered Forex Card from the list.
  5. Your balance and recent transaction history will be displayed on the screen.

Mobile App

  1. Download the IndusInd Bank Mobile App from the Apple App Store or Google Play Store.
  2. Log in with your credentials (or register if you haven't already).
  3. Tap on the Forex Card option from the dashboard.
  4. Select your card to view the available balance and transaction history.

ATM Balance Inquiry

  1. Insert your IndusInd Forex Card into the ATM card slot.
  2. Select your preferred language (if prompted).
  3. Enter your 4-digit PIN.
  4. Select Balance Inquiry from the menu.
  5. The ATM will display your balance on the screen (and may also print a receipt).
  6. Collect your card and receipt.
✔ Pro tip: Before you travel, test the SMS balance check method while you are still in India to ensure your registered mobile number is active and correctly linked to your card. This will save you stress if you need to check your balance in a foreign country without internet access.

💰 Costs and Fees for Balance Checks

Understanding the costs associated with checking your IndusInd Forex Card balance is crucial, especially when you are traveling internationally.

Balance Check Method Cost Notes
SMS (5676766) Standard SMS charges apply (depends on your mobile plan) Typically free or very low cost within India. Check with your operator for international roaming SMS rates.
Internet Banking Free No additional charge. Requires internet access.
Mobile App Free Data charges may apply if you are not on Wi-Fi.
ATM Balance Inquiry ~$1 – $2 per inquiry (international) Most international ATMs charge a fee for balance inquiries. Your card issuer may also charge a small fee.
Customer Care International call rates apply Calling from abroad may incur high roaming charges. Use a VoIP service if possible.
WhatsApp Banking Free (data charges may apply) Requires internet access and registration with the service.
⚠ Fee reminder: Always check with IndusInd Bank and your mobile operator for the latest fee structures. International ATM balance inquiries can add up quickly if you check frequently. Consider using the mobile app or SMS where possible to avoid unnecessary charges.

Common Mistakes When Checking Forex Card Balance

⚠ Frequent pitfalls to avoid

  • Using the wrong SMS format: Ensure you type BAL followed by a space and the last 4 digits of your card number. Sending the full card number or using the wrong keyword will not work.
  • Checking balance at international ATMs frequently: Each ATM balance inquiry often incurs a fee of $1–$2. Over a two-week trip, this can add up to $30–$50 unnecessarily.
  • Not having the registered mobile number active: SMS balance checks only work from the mobile number you registered with IndusInd Bank. If you have a different SIM while traveling, this method will not work.
  • Ignoring transaction holds: Some transactions—such as hotel deposits or car rentals—place a temporary hold on your card. Your available balance may appear lower than expected. Always check your transaction history for pending holds.
  • Using unsecured public Wi-Fi for balance checks: Accessing your bank account or app over public Wi-Fi can expose your credentials to hackers. Always use a secure network or mobile data.
  • Forgetting to reload before reaching zero: Check your balance regularly to ensure you have enough funds. Running out of balance in a foreign country can be inconvenient and costly.

Risk Warning and Limitations

⚠ Important risk disclosure

While the IndusInd Forex Card is a secure and convenient product, there are risks and limitations that every cardholder should be aware of:

  • Card blockage: If you enter the wrong PIN multiple times at an ATM, your card may be blocked. You will need to contact customer care to unblock it, which can be time-consuming.
  • Exchange rate fluctuations: If your card is loaded in a currency that weakens against the currency of the country you are visiting, your purchasing power may decrease. This is not a risk of the balance check itself but is relevant to card usage.
  • ATM skimming and fraud: Using ATMs in unfamiliar locations carries a risk of skimming devices. Always check the ATM for any suspicious attachments and cover the keypad when entering your PIN.
  • Lost or stolen card: If your card is lost or stolen, an unauthorized person could check your balance (via ATM) or use the card if they know your PIN. Block your card immediately using the mobile app or customer care if it is lost.
  • Technology failures: Internet banking, the mobile app, and even SMS services can experience downtime. Always have a backup method (e.g., customer care) in case your primary method is unavailable.
  • Data security: Checking your balance on a public computer or unsecured Wi-Fi can expose your card details and login credentials. Use only trusted devices and networks.
